1、var

1、均是声明动态类型的变量。
2、在编译阶段已经确定类型,在初始化的时候必须提供初始化的值。
3、无法作为方法参数类型,也无法作为返回值类型。

2、dynamic

1、均是声明动态类型的变量。
2、运行时检查类型,不存在语法类型,在初始化的时候可以不提供初始化的值。
3、反射时简化代码,但会产生性能的缺失。

最新文章

  1. Java内部类的定义和使用
  2. git 远程仓库 轻松创建
  3. Jersey(1.19.1) - Conditional GETs and Returning 304 (Not Modified) Responses
  4. ReactEurope Conf 参会感想
  5. 头一回发博客,来分享个有关C++类型萃取的编写技巧
  6. javascriptDOM编程艺术_学习笔记_知识点 动态创建标记
  7. ListView下拉刷新及上拉更多两种状态
  8. Eclipse用法和技巧二十六:浅谈快捷键
  9. 前端如何将H5页面打包成本地app?
  10. HDU 6170----Two strings(DP)
  11. width:100vh有感而发
  12. S2-045漏洞初步分析
  13. Springboot+Mybatis整合PageHelper
  14. bootstrap table导出功能无效报错Uncaught INVALID_CHARACTER_ERR: DOM Exception 5和导出中文乱码问题
  15. 一、MySQL的连接建立与权限
  16. UOJ.179.线性规划(单纯形)
  17. 【javascript】js实现复制、粘贴
  18. 通过FactoryBean方式来配置bean
  19. Spring AOP源码分析(二)动态A0P自定义标签
  20. Java从零开始学二十一(集合List接口)

热门文章

  1. JavaWeb——Filter
  2. 记一次tomcat线程创建异常调优:unable to create new native thread
  3. Java中的多态
  4. windows+nginx+iis+redis+Task.MainForm构建分布式架构 之 (nginx+iis构建服务集群)
  5. 基于SignalR实现B/S系统对windows服务运行状态的监测
  6. html5 与视频
  7. [原]分享一下我和MongoDB与Redis那些事
  8. 如何区别exists与not exists?
  9. SQL-union
  10. 用ffmpeg快速剪切和合并视频